Baseball Advances in RSC Tournament After Big Win

Box Score After a devastating loss versus IU Kokomo on Thursday, the Oaks answered with a big win over Ohio Christian University in game two of the tournament this afternoon. Oakland City collected eighteen hits and plated seventeen runs.

The Trailblazers of Ohio Christian started off by scoring a run in the top of the first, taking an early 0-1 lead. Oakland City answered right away. Leyton Ivers walked and Aron Busick followed with a single to put runners on the corners. A groundout from Noah Baugher resulted in the 1-1, as it allowed Ivers to score. A single from Fred Fernandez, a double from Oliver Hamilton and a Xander Willis homerun all followed. Later in the inning, Leyton Ivers singled to left field, which allowed Sam Pinckert (single) and Marcos Arocho (hit by pitch) to score. After the first, the Oaks were up 6-1.

An inning later, after a Noah Baugher walk, Fred Fernandez deposited a ball over the fence for a two-run shot. Oliver Hamilton followed with a double, Xander Willis singled and on an errant throw while trying to pick-off to first base, both runners were able to score. This made it a 10-1 ballgame after two innings.

To lead-off the third inning, Leyton Ivers went deep. Walks for Noah Baugher and Oliver Hamilton followed. A single from Xander Willis allowed Baugher to score run number thirteen of the afternoon. An inning later, Sam Pinckert and Marcos Arocho collected back-to-back singles. A double from Aron Busick followed, after this Noah Baugher tripled to left centerfield to collect 2 RBIs.

An Ohio Christian homerun in the top of the fifth made it a 14-2 game. The Trailblazers homered again in the seventh inning, to come back to 14-5. Oakland City answered with a walk for Aron Busick, an RBI double for Noah Baugher and a sacrifice fly from Chase Christie. After this, Oliver Hamilton got hit by a pitch, Mason Simon singled and Alec Pruitt reached base due to a fielding error, this allowed the seventeenth run to cross Homeplate for the Oaks. This would be the final run scored during the game.

Gehrig Tenhumberg earned his eighth win of the year, as he hurled seven innings. The tall right-hander allowed ten hits and five runs (4 ER), while walking one and striking out nine. Weston Allen came in to pitch the last two innings. He allowed just one hit while fanning two.

This win over Ohio Christian, was win number 39 on the year for coach Andy Lasher and his squad. The victory also means that the Mighty Oaks advance to Saturday in the River States Conference tournament. At 12:30 PM ET, Oakland City will face off against the loser of tonight's game between Point Park University and Indiana University Kokomo in an elimination game.
